技术架构演进与核心模块解构 现代金融类网站源码架构已形成标准化技术框架,其核心在于构建高可用、高安全的分布式系统,在技术选型方面,主流架构呈现"前后端分离+微服务化"趋势,前端采用Vue3+TypeScript组合构建响应式界面,后端则普遍基于Spring Cloud Alibaba微服务框架搭建,值得注意的架构创新是区块链技术的融合应用,如数字货币交易平台采用Hyperledger Fabric搭建联盟链,实现交易记录不可篡改特性。
数据库层采用混合型设计策略:核心交易数据存储于TiDB分布式数据库,满足ACID事务要求;用户行为日志通过Elasticsearch进行实时检索;非结构化数据则存储在MinIO对象存储系统中,这种架构使得系统吞吐量提升至传统单体架构的3.2倍,查询延迟控制在50ms以内。
安全防护体系的四维构建策略
- 网络层防护:部署FortiGate防火墙构建三层防护体系,结合AWS Shield实现DDoS攻击防护,某证券官网曾成功拦截超过2亿次/a天的DDoS攻击,攻击缓解效率达98.6%。
- 应用层防护:采用OWASP Top 10防护方案,实现XSS防御精度达99.8%,CSRF攻击拦截响应时间<20ms,创新性引入基于行为分析的异常登录检测,通过机器学习模型实时识别异常登录行为。
- 数据安全:核心数据采用国密SM4算法加密存储,传输过程使用TLS 1.3协议,特别设计的密钥管理系统实现KMS-HSM硬件级存储,满足等保三级要求。
- 权限控制:基于ABAC模型构建动态权限体系,实现细粒度访问控制,某银行官网通过RBAC与ABAC的混合模型,将权限审批效率提升40%,权限变更响应时间缩短至5分钟。
高并发场景下的技术优化实践 在双十一金融促销期间,某电商平台通过以下优化措施应对百万级并发访问:
- 智能限流:基于令牌桶算法构建三级限流体系,在高峰期自动将QPS从2000骤降至300,保障核心接口可用性达99.99%
- 分布式缓存:采用Redis Cluster架构,配合Lua脚本实现热点数据秒级响应,缓存命中率稳定在98.2%,缓存穿透率控制在0.003%以下
- 异步处理:构建Kafka+RocketMQ双消息队列系统,将订单处理耗时从120ms压缩至35ms
- 容器化部署:通过K8s自动扩缩容机制,将服务实例数从50动态调整至120,计算资源利用率提升65%
DevOps全流程自动化构建体系 某金融科技公司构建的智能运维平台包含:
图片来源于网络,如有侵权联系删除
- 持续集成:基于Jenkins+GitLab的CI/CD流水线,实现30分钟完成从代码提交到生产部署的全流程
- 智能测试:集成Selenium+Appium自动化测试框架,测试用例执行效率提升300%
- 灰度发布:采用金丝雀发布策略,通过流量切分逐步将新版本流量从5%提升至100%
- AIOps监控:基于Prometheus+Grafana构建监控体系,异常检测准确率达95%,平均故障恢复时间(MTTR)缩短至15分钟
前沿技术融合与演进方向 当前金融网站源码架构正呈现三大演进趋势:
- 量子安全通信:试点部署抗量子密码算法(如CRYSTALS-Kyber),为未来量子计算时代做技术储备
- AI原生架构:某基金公司官网引入BERT模型优化智能客服系统,NLU准确率提升至92.4%
- 跨链互操作:基于Polkadot构建多链金融应用,实现ETH与Cosmos链资产跨链清算
技术演进中的关键挑战包括:
- 如何平衡创新技术引入与系统稳定性要求
- 数据隐私保护与算法可解释性的矛盾调和
- 全球化部署中的合规性适配问题
典型架构模式对比分析 对比主流架构方案发现: | 架构类型 | 并发能力 | 安全等级 | 灵活性 | 典型案例 | |----------|----------|----------|--------|----------| | 单体架构 | 10万TPS | L1-L2 | 低 | 传统银行官网 | | 微服务架构 | 50万TPS | L3-L4 | 中 | 证券交易平台 | | 云原生架构 | 100万TPS | L4-L5 | 高 | 跨境支付平台 | | 区块链架构 | 20万TPS | L5 | 极高 | 数字货币交易所 |
值得关注的技术融合案例是某国有大行的"智能风控中台",通过将传统规则引擎与图神经网络结合,实现反欺诈模型迭代效率提升70%,可疑交易识别准确率突破91%。
性能调优方法论体系 形成完整的性能优化方法论:
图片来源于网络,如有侵权联系删除
- 基准测试:使用JMeter+LoadRunner构建基准测试矩阵,覆盖500-1000并发场景
- 问题定位:通过Arthas实现方法级性能分析,平均问题定位时间从4小时缩短至30分钟
- 优化实施:采用"四象限法则"(紧急/重要)进行优化优先级排序
- 成果验证:建立性能基线对比体系,确保每次优化带来可量化的性能提升
某保险官网通过该体系实现:
- 首屏加载时间从3.2s降至1.1s
- API平均响应时间从380ms优化至120ms
- 每年节省服务器成本约$280万
未来技术发展路线图
- 2024-2025年:深化云原生架构,PaaS平台成熟度达75%
- 2026-2027年:实现全链路量子安全通信
- 2028-2029年:构建自主进化型AI运维体系
- 2030+:形成去中心化金融基础设施
金融网站源码架构正站在技术迭代的临界点,需要持续平衡创新探索与风险控制之间的关系,未来的成功,将取决于架构设计者如何在技术创新、安全合规、用户体验之间找到最佳平衡点,构建既适应当前监管要求,又具备前瞻技术储备的智能金融平台。
(全文共计1528字,技术细节均经过脱敏处理,关键数据来源于Gartner 2023金融科技报告及行业白皮书)
标签: #金融网站 源码
评论列表